Output 86280b5d1a810ea85bf1f348bb2b217bea17092318ed0a2dac55e4fdaaa5cd2e:1

value
667661463
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9907aeada083f8582a75c04f57c8de98897fc4dd OP_EQUALVERIFY OP_CHECKSIG
address
1Ex9b8SBa9cRQubvYohezFto8oM9WCoLsw
transaction
86280b5d1a810ea85bf1f348bb2b217bea17092318ed0a2dac55e4fdaaa5cd2e
confirmations
548796
spent
true